A plugin is a tool that can enhance a website’s functionality. It can change the content of posts, add a function to the admin side, and allow users to add extra functionality to a website. These extensions can be developed to add the necessary functionality to a site. You will need a PHP file to create a plug-in. After that, you will need to include functions and compress your folder. Once you have installed the plugin, activate it.
